Josh Convocation Ceremony 9th Batch of Regular Candidates & 2nd & 3rd Batch of Specially Abled People
The Jewelry Occupational Skilling Hub, or JOSH is the first ever industry funded state-of-the-art training centre based out of `Bharat Ratnam’ CFC SEEPZ, Mumbai. GJSCI facilitates training of candidates as per industry demand and ensure placement and thereby cover the skill gap faced by the industry. JOSH also has a dedicated infrastructure to impart the skill training to the People with Special Abilities.

Honouring 136 Graduates
On 12th February, 2025, a Convocation ceremony was held to honour 136 candidates, graduates of the ninth regular batch, and the second and third batch of students from the Specially Abled Persons (SAP/PwD). The event was graced by the Development Commissioner, SEEPZ-SEZ, Shri. Dnyaneshwar B. Patil, IAS; Mr. Sriram Natarajan, Managing Director, Gemological Institute of America (GIA), Shri Raghuraj Rajendran, IAS, Secretary (Technical Education), Skill Development and Employment, Govt. of Madhya Pradesh, along with GJSCI, Chairman, Shri. Milan Chokshi.

Employment Opportunities for Graduates
As per the understanding between GJSCI and Jewelex India, all the candidates belonging to the SAP batch were absorbed by Jewelex India Pvt. Ltd., and most of the candidates from the general batch were also absorbed by several other jewellery companies within SEEPZ as apprentices.
